Internal Memo — Bravenmoor Industries. Sales leads should be aware that Harlan Gresse has tabled a joint venture proposal with Quillastra Fabrication covering the eastern Merrow corridor. Terms under discussion include shared tooling and a split distribution model. Please treat all customer conversations on this topic with discretion until diligence concludes. The confidential summary of the business plan appears immediately below.

internal memo for tagef-hadup: Gross margin on Ulaath came in at 15 percent against a plan of 5 percent. Only 7 of the 120 pilot accounts renewed Ulaath, so a churn review is set for October 15.

## Deployment

SieveGate sits in front of the Pondstone key-value store and short-circuits lookups for keys that definitely don't exist. Before deploying, make sure the bloom filter snapshot has been rebuilt within the last 24 hours; a stale filter raises the false-positive rate and defeats the point. Deploys are rolling, two pods at a time, and the filter is warmed from the snapshot before a pod accepts traffic. New team members should read the warm-up logs at least once. The service ships with the following configuration values.

config for hahag-tajep:
WENWYN_PIN=1237
WENWYN_METRICS_HOST=metrics.wenwyn.qorvellabs.corp
WENWYN_LOG_LEVEL=info
WENWYN_TENANT=novath

**Action item (PM-2031, invoice renderer):** So the Papertrail PDF renderer fell over because a customer uploaded a logo with an embedded color profile it didn't recognize, and it retried the same doc forever. Fix shipped: malformed assets now get stripped and the invoice renders with a fallback logo. Support-wise, if a customer reports a missing or generic logo on their invoice, that's expected until they re-upload a clean image. Steps for walking them through it are written up here:

runbook for tagug-hafog: https://jira.lumiclabs.internal/projects/pages/pages/9773c0d8